Ear tubes, also known as tympanostomy tubes or pressure equalization tubes, are small cylindrical devices inserted into the eardrum to help alleviate various ear-related medical issues, particularly in children. The primary purpose of ear tubes is to promote drainage of fluid from the middle ear, thus preventing the buildup that can lead to ear infections. These tubes provide a pathway for air to enter the middle ear, balancing the pressure on both sides of the eardrum, which is essential for optimal hearing. Children are often the primary candidates for this procedure because they are more susceptible to recurrent otitis media, a condition characterized by frequent ear infections, which can hinder their hearing and language development if not addressed. The procedure takes place in a clinical setting and is generally considered safe, with a high success rate in providing relief from symptoms associated with chronic ear problems. Upon insertion, the tubes typically stay in place for six months to a couple of years, after which they often fall out on their own as the eardrum heals. If fluid accumulation persists or other complications occur, a physician might recommend the placement of ear tubes again. One of the remarkable features of ear tubes is their ability to improve hearing by allowing for better sound transmission. In children who have experienced repeated infections, the presence of fluid behind the eardrum can significantly dampen their ability to hear, leading to delays in speech development and other educational challenges. So, addressing these fluid issues through tube insertion is crucial for their overall growth and development. Following the insertion of ear tubes, most patients experience a noticeable improvement in symptoms, such as reduced ear pain, less frequency of infections, and a marked improvement in hearing abilities. However, it is important to monitor for potential complications, such as earwax build-up or discharge, which may occur after the surgery. Also, ear tubes may require additional care, especially in young children, to prevent water from entering the ear during bathing or swimming, as this could lead to further infections. Regular follow-up visits with an ENT specialist ensure that the tubes are functioning properly and that any issues can be promptly addressed. Generally, the procedure's benefits significantly outweigh the risks, making it a common and effective intervention for those suffering from persistent ear problems. Listening to a child's developmental milestones, such as their ability to engage in conversations and follow instructions, is crucial, and ear tubes play a vital role in eliminating hurdles that impede such growth. Ultimately, the placement of ear tubes is a well-established and effective solution for children suffering from recurring ear issues, offering a path towards improved health, hearing, and quality of life.
